Hawks win at Cal U after second half comeback

INDIANA, Pa. - Sophomore forward Hannah Scardina scored the game-winning goal in the 72nd minute, capping a second half comeback and lifting the 14th-ranked IUP women's soccer program to a 2-1 win over Cal U Wednesday night. 

The Crimson Hawks improved to 2-0 in the early going, with this win coming in the divisional opener. 

After trailing by a goal at the half, the Hawks evened the score in the 66th minute when Kristen Finnerty found the net off a pass from Scardina. Six minutes later, Scardina took a pass at midfield from goalie Samantha Gildner and beat defenders down field to score the game-winner. 

The Vulcans had two more scoring chances down the stretch but the IUP defense put a stop to both, including a save by Gildner in the 89th minute. She ended the night with four saves.
